Cleaning to the Beat: Songs and Dancing Regimen
Prepare to groove and brush to the beat with an enjoyable songs and dancing regimen that will certainly make dental hygiene a lot more exciting! Right here's exactly how you can include music and dance right into your everyday cleaning routine:
1. ** Choose a catchy track **: Locate a tune that your youngster likes which has a good beat to brush together with. Make sure it's a tune with suitable verses for kids.
2. ** Create a dancing regular **: Urge your youngster ahead up with basic dancing moves that they can do while cleaning. It could be as straightforward as touching their feet or guiding their hips.
3. ** Time it appropriate **: Set a timer for the size of the tune and challenge your child to brush for the entire period. This will make sure that they're cleaning for the suggested two mins.
4. ** Make it a family members event **: Get the entire household involved in the songs and dance routine. It will be more fun and motivate everyone to prioritize their dental hygiene.
The Dental Practitioner Function Play Video Game
Engage your kid in the world of dental care with an enjoyable and interactive Dental professional Duty Play Video Game. This game allows your child to step into the footwear of a dental practitioner and experience what it's like to deal with teeth.
Beginning by setting up a pretend dental workplace with a chair, dental devices, and a client's chair. After that, let your youngster play the function of the dental practitioner while you or an additional family member work as the client.
Encourage your kid to analyze the client's teeth, tidy them, and also claim to fill cavities. This duty play video game not only helps your kid discover oral health but additionally increases their creativity and creativity.
Plus, it can ease any worries they might have concerning checking out the dentist in real life. So, grab some props, placed on a white layer, and let the dental enjoyable start!
